Why These Are the Top Hyundai Repair Auto Repair Shops in Lexington

** The Hyundai repair market serving Lexington, IN, is characterized by a reliance on reputable independent shops in neighboring towns rather than a dedicated local or dealership presence. The nearest Hyundai dealerships are in larger cities like Columbus or Louisville, which are a significant drive away. This creates a niche for high-quality independents who can perform complex, manufacturer-specific repairs. **Average Quality:** The quality is generally high among the top-tier independents, who compete by offering dealer-level expertise with more personalized service and lower labor rates. These shops have adapted to the specific technical demands of modern Hyundais. **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ate but specialized. There are many general repair shops, but only a few have the specific training, tools, and positive review history to be considered "Hyundai specialists." The shops listed above are consistently recommended for Hyundai work. **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are typically 15-30% lower than dealership rates. A complex job like a GDI carbon cleaning might range from $400-$600, while a DCT service would be in the $300-$500 range, depending on the exact procedures. For warranty-related engine work, customers are still advised to confirm with the dealership, as independents cannot process manufacturer warranty claims.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about hyundai repair services in Lexington, IN

What are the most common Hyundai repair issues for drivers in the Lexington, Indiana area?

Given our rural roads and seasonal temperature swings, Lexington Hyundai owners frequently need suspension repairs for pothole damage and battery replacements due to extreme heat and cold. Theta II engine issues in certain older models (like the 2011-2019 Sonata or Santa Fe) are also a known concern that local specialists are familiar with diagnosing.

How can I find a reputable, specialized Hyundai repair shop near Lexington?

Look for an independent shop with certified Hyundai technicians or one that is an ASA (Automotive Service Association) member, as there is no dedicated Hyundai dealership in Lexington itself. Checking reviews for shops in nearby Scottsburg or North Vernon that highlight expertise with Korean makes is a reliable strategy for finding quality service.

When should I seek local service versus going to a dealership for my Hyundai?

For most repairs, warranty work, and complex computer diagnostics, you'll need to visit a dealership in a larger city like Columbus or Louisville. However, for routine maintenance, brakes, tires, and many common repairs, a trusted local independent shop in Scott County can provide excellent, often more affordable, service without the long drive.

Are repair costs for Hyundais generally higher in the Lexington area?

Labor rates in the Lexington area are typically lower than in major metro areas, but parts costs remain consistent. The primary cost consideration is the potential need to tow your vehicle to a distant dealership for specialized work, which can add to the overall expense compared to repairs available locally.

What local driving conditions in Scott County should I consider for my Hyundai's maintenance?

The hilly terrain and frequent use of gravel or chip-and-seal roads around Lexington mean you should have your suspension, shocks, and wheel alignments checked regularly. Also, increased brake wear from stop-and-go driving on State Road 356 and dusty back roads necessitate more frequent air filter and brake inspections.
